Root Causes of Food Recalls

Most food recalls stem from a combination of preventable factors, including microbial contamination, undeclared allergens, mislabeling, and physical impurities such as metal or plastic fragments. Microbial contamination—such as Salmonella, Listeria, or E. coli—remains the most frequent cause, often linked to poor sanitation, inadequate temperature control, or cross-contamination during processing. Allergen-related recalls, meanwhile, typically occur due to lapses in label accuracy or improper segregation of allergen-containing ingredients. Mislabeling and packaging errors reflect weaknesses in quality assurance systems, pointing to the need for stronger verification protocols. Understanding these root causes helps organizations identify vulnerabilities in their production processes and adopt targeted interventions before risks escalate into public safety threats.

The Role of Traceability and Supply Chain Transparency

A critical lesson from major recall events is the importance of robust traceability and supply chain transparency. Many recalls become more severe because companies struggle to pinpoint the source of contamination or track the affected batches quickly. Advanced traceability technologies—such as barcode systems, RFID tagging, blockchain platforms, and digital batch logs—enable companies to trace the movement of ingredients from farm to fork with greater accuracy. Transparent documentation supports faster containment, reduces recall scope, and minimizes financial damage. Moreover, traceability improves cross-industry communication by allowing suppliers, distributors, and regulators to share information quickly and verify authenticity. Ultimately, an efficient traceability system transforms potential crises into manageable events by enabling swift, data-driven decision-making.

Strengthening Preventive Controls and Facility Hygiene

Another major lesson learned from past food recalls is the importance of preventive controls and strict hygiene protocols within production environments. Adhering to frameworks such as HACCP, HARPC, and GMP plays an essential role in mitigating contamination risks at each step of the process. Regular environmental monitoring, including swab testing and pathogen detection, helps identify early contamination threats. Equipment maintenance and proper employee hygiene remain vital, as lapses in sanitation often lead to microbial growth or cross-contamination. Furthermore, continuous staff training ensures that employees understand the critical points where errors can occur and how their actions directly affect product safety. By creating a culture of strict compliance, organizations reduce the likelihood of safety breaches that could lead to large-scale recalls.

Communication, Crisis Response, and Consumer Trust

Food recalls also highlight the necessity of effective communication and crisis management. When a recall is initiated, companies must act quickly to notify distributors, retailers, regulatory authorities, and consumers in a clear and transparent manner. Delayed or poorly managed communication can worsen safety risks and erode public trust. Many successful recall responses have shown that companies willing to take responsibility, issue timely updates, and provide clear instructions on product returns or disposal often recover more quickly from the reputational fallout. Establishing predefined crisis-response teams, communication templates, and decision-making protocols greatly improves a company’s ability to manage recall events efficiently. Ultimately, well-handled communication serves as a reassurance that consumer safety remains the organization’s top priority.
